The Dragon Ball Super manga series debuted in the August 2015 issue of V-Jump on 20 June 2015, two weeks prior to the Dragon Ball Super TV series’ debut. The manga series is written and illustrated by Toyotarō with supervision and guidance from original Dragon Ball author Akira Toriyama. Since the Dragon Ball Super manga went on hiatus last year (following chapter 103 and coinciding with the passing of Akira Toriyama), the manga’s collected volume release has been at a standstill, with only three chapters worth of material to fill out a volume that otherwise covers four chapters.
